SUMMARY:The Piano Lesson
DESCRIPTION:In August Wilson’s haunting\, luminous play set in 1930s Pittsburgh\, Berniece and her brother Boy Willie clash over the fate of the family piano; she treasures it as a precious connection to their ancestors\, and he sees it as the means to a more prosperous future. \nPerformances\nApril 10-11 | 7 p.m.\nApril 12 | 2 p.m. \nApril 17-18 | 7 p.m.\nApril 19 | 2 p.m. \nShedd Stage | Columbus Performing Arts Center\, 549 Franklin Ave.\,  43215 \nTickets: $5 \nPurchase Tickets Here

SUMMARY:Spark! Girls Empowerment
DESCRIPTION:Spark! Girls Empowerment is a community-wide empowerment experience designed to uplift\, inspire and support girls ages 8–18. Rooted in positive youth development\, this one-day event creates an inclusive\, affirming space where girls can build confidence\, strengthen leadership skills and discover their inner strengths. \nThroughout the day\, participants will engage in interactive activities\, have meaningful discussions with inspiring women leaders and hands-on experiences focused on self-expression\, resilience and leadership. \nWhat to Expect\n\nConfidence- and self-esteem–building activities\nLeadership and communication skill development\nOpportunities to connect with peers in a supportive environment\nExperiences that help girls explore their voice\, strengths and future possibilities\n\nJoin us for a powerful day of inspiration\, connection and empowerment as we spark confidence and possibility in the next generation of leaders. \n\nSaturday\, March 7\, 2026\n9 a.m. to 3:30 p.m.\nColumbus Africentric Early College  |  3223 Allegheny Avenue Columbus\, OH 43209\n\nRegistration is now closed!

SUMMARY:Legends
DESCRIPTION:Legends\, the department’s celebration of Columbus boxing legends\, is back for 2026. This year’s honorees are David Carter\, Darrell Green and Darryl Keith. \nThe event will feature a meet-and-greet followed by an evening of boxing bouts. General admission is $10 for adults and $5 for children; tickets can be purchased at the door. VIP tables (8 people per table) are $160 and can be purchased here. Doors open at 4 p.m.\, and the bouts begin at 5 p.m.

SUMMARY:Linden Green Line - Public Open House at Woodward Park Community Center
DESCRIPTION:We want to hear your input for the future Linden Green Line! The Linden Green Line is a 58-acre linear park that aims to connect neighborhoods and ecosystems while generating new social and economic benefits.  The Linden Green Line will follow 7 miles of former rail corridor spanning the Linden and Northland neighborhoods. Today’s abandoned rail corridor will be transformed into publicly accessible spaces for walking\, biking and recreation. \nA public open house for the Northland community will be held on Wednesday\, Jan. 14\, 2026\, from 5:30-7:30 p.m. This will be held at Woodward Park Community Center\, 5147 Karl Road\, Columbus\, Ohio\, 43229. \nA public open house will also be held for the Linden community on Tuesday\, Jan. 13\, 2026\, from 5:30-7:30 p.m. This will be held at Douglas Community Center\, 1250 Windsor Drive\, Columbus\, Ohio\, 43211. \nYou only need to attend one open house to share your feedback.
